A New Micrometeorological Research Facility at the New Maslenica Bridge
While bora macro-scale and even meso-scale features have ben intensively investigated in the past few decades, there are only few papers in the literature addressing the bora related turbulence. One of the reasons for this inadequacy is the lack of measurements suitable for micro-scale investigations. Those are high- frequency measurements of in situ wind speed and temperature in space (e.g., aircraft measurements) and in time (single point ground based measurements on e.g., meteorological towers/masts). Therefore, Department of Geophysics at the University of Zagreb conducted several projects in the past ten years within which high-frequency measurements of the wind speed and temperature along the eastern Adriatic coast have been performed. These are single point measurements at the town of Senj, Vratnik Pass and Pometeno Brdo (hinterland of the city of Split). However, all of those measurements were performed using sonic anemometers mounted on the towers/masts 10 m and higher above the ground, leaving the turbulence structure of the bora wind below 10 m unknown. Here we present a new state-of-the-art micrometeorological tower installed 200 m at the front of the new Maslenica Bridge. The tower is 10 m tall and is equipped with three levels of Gill WindMaster ultrasonic anemometers (2, 5 and 10 m) gathering the 3D wind speed and sonic temperature with the sampling rate of 20 Hz.
